PROJECT 915: Guideline Blues

Renovation for strata titled properties can really be a hassle. Firstly, before commencement of all redecoration and reconstruction work, permission will need to be issued by the condominium management office. Basically, this is just a way they get to control the safety, orderliness and constancy of the surroundings. Surely we would not want owners to simply knock down any structural walls that could compromise the safety of all residents. Which is why they would require the submitting of renovation plans to them too. But what I really do not like is that (in this case), the management requires a RMxxxx amount as deposit for renovation commencement and refundable upon ‘satisfactory’ completion of works and ‘compliance’ of all conditions mentioned in their ‘Renovation, Delivery & Removal Guidelines’. That’s basically the do’s and don’ts of how and where to instigate decoration overhaul.
